§ 7-1-49 — Automatic annexation
Illinois·Topic GOVERNMENT·Ch. 65 MUNICIPALITIES·Act 65 ILCS 5/ Illinois Municipal Code.·Art. Article 7 - Territory
As provided in Section 8 of the Metropolitan Water Reclamation District Act, 60 days before the sale of any surplus real estate that is located in unincorporated territory and that is contiguous to only one municipality, the sanitary district shall notify in writing the contiguous municipality of the proposed sale. Before the sale of the real estate, the municipality shall notify in writing the sanitary district that the municipality will or will not annex the surplus real estate. If the contiguous municipality will annex such surplus real estate, then it shall be automatically annexed to the contiguous municipality coincident with the completion of the sale of that real estate by the sanitary district.
